Renal failure can have prerenal, renal, or postrenal causes. A patient with acute kidney injury is being assessed to determine where, physiologically, the cause is. If the cause is found to be prerenal, which condition most likely caused it?
- A. Heart failure
- B. Glomerulonephritis
- C. Ureterolithiasis
- D. Aminoglycoside toxicity
Correct Answer: A
Rationale: By causing inadequate renal perfusion, heart failure can lead to prerenal failure. Glomerulonephritis and aminoglycoside toxicity are renal causes, and ureterolithiasis is a postrenal cause.

The nurse is assessing a patient suspected of having developed acute glomerulonephritis. The nurse should expect to address what clinical manifestation that is characteristic of this health problem?
- A. Hematuria
- B. Precipitous decrease in serum creatinine levels
- C. Hypotension unresolved by fluid administration
- D. Glucosuria
Correct Answer: A
Rationale: The primary presenting feature of acute glomerulonephritis is hematuria (blood in the urine), which may be microscopic (identifiable through microscopic examination) or macroscopic or gross (visible to the eye). Proteinuria, primarily albumin, which is present, is due to increased permeability of the glomerular membrane. Blood urea nitrogen (BUN) and serum creatinine levels may rise as urine output drops. Some degree of edema and hypertension is noted in most patients.
A nurse on the renal unit is caring for a patient who will soon begin peritoneal dialysis. The family of the patient asks for education about the peritoneal dialysis catheter that has been placed in the patients peritoneum. The nurse explains the three sections of the catheter and talks about the two cuffs on the dialysis catheter. What would the nurse explain about the cuffs? Select all that apply.
- A. The cuffs are made of Dacron polyester.
- B. The cuffs stabilize the catheter.
- C. The cuffs prevent the dialysate from leaking.
- D. The cuffs provide a barrier against microorganisms.
- E. The cuffs absorb dialysate
Correct Answer: A,B,C,D
Rationale: Most of these catheters have two cuffs, which are made of Dacron polyester. The cuffs stabilize the catheter, limit movement, prevent leaks, and provide a barrier against microorganisms. They do not absorb dialysate.
The nurse has identified the nursing diagnosis of risk for infection in a patient who undergoes peritoneal dialysis. What nursing action best addresses this risk?
- A. Maintain aseptic technique when administering dialysate.
- B. Wash the skin surrounding the catheter site with soap and water prior to each exchange.
- C. Add antibiotics to the dialysate as ordered.
- D. Administer prophylactic antibiotics by mouth or IV as ordered.
Correct Answer: A
Rationale: Aseptic technique is used to prevent peritonitis and other infectious complications of peritoneal dialysis. It is not necessary to cleanse the skin with soap and water prior to each exchange. Antibiotics may be added to dialysate to treat infection, but they are not used to prevent infection.
A 15-year-old is admitted to the renal unit with a diagnosis of postinfectious glomerular disease. The nurse should recognize that this form of kidney disease may have been precipitated by what event?
- A. Psychosocial stress
- B. Hypersensitivity to an immunization
- C. Menarche
- D. Streptococcal infection
Correct Answer: D
Rationale: Postinfectious causes of postinfectious glomerular disease are group A beta-hemolytic streptococcal infection of the throat that precedes the onset of glomerulonephritis by 2 to 3 weeks. Menarche, stress, and hypersensitivity are not typical causes.
The nurse coming on shift on the medical unit is taking a report on four patients. What patient does the nurse know is at the greatest risk of developing ESKD?
- A. A patient with a history of polycystic kidney disease
- B. A patient with diabetes mellitus and poorly controlled hypertension
- C. A patient who is morbidly obese with a history of vascular disorders
- D. A patient with severe chronic obstructive pulmonary disease
Correct Answer: B
Rationale: Systemic diseases, such as diabetes mellitus (leading cause); hypertension; chronic glomerulonephritis; pyelonephritis; obstruction of the urinary tract; hereditary lesions, such as in polycystic kidney disease; vascular disorders; infections; medications; or toxic agents may cause ESKD. A patient with more than one of these risk factors is at the greatest risk for developing ESKD. Therefore, the patient with diabetes and hypertension is likely at highest risk for ESKD.
